Contract Majors

At PCC, a major is designed to prepare the student for a career or for appropriate graduate study in pursuit of that career and is intended to prepare the student for effective ministry within that professional context.

A major consists of 36 to 51 units, of which at least 24 are upper division.

A student desiring to declare a major will complete a Petition to Declare a Major (obtained from the Registrar), thereby communicating choice of major to the Registrar. The student will then be assigned an advisor for that major. The declaration of a major may be done from the very start of a student's undergraduate career, but it should be made no later than the end of the sophomore year. Some majors require a preliminary interview as part of the initial process of entering the major.

Students may select a major described in the university catalog or they may exercise one of two additional options:

  1. Contract Major: Such a major is comprised of a field of study in which at least half of the major courses are offered at PCC and in which PCC provides faculty in that field. It may also consist of a blend of PCC courses, selected with the guidance of a faculty advisor, that comprise a coherent program of study.
  2. Contract Program: While this option is technically counted as a Christian Leadership major, it is designed to lead to a career or specific graduate school experience which has "a high probability for Christian influence upon people and society." Under this option, students may pursue a block of at least 36 units of study of which at least 30 may be transferred to PCC from an approved institution. Six units must be taken at PCC. This option provides for individualized programs in academic areas otherwise unavailable at PCC. In such cases the University provides appropriate faculty advising and counseling.

Students wishing to pursue either a Contract Major or a Contract Program must petition the Academic Contracts Committee for approval with the help of a faculty advisor. This petition requires a statement of how such a program fits the PCC mission statement. The contract process should typically be completed and approved before 60 units towards the degree have been completed. Examples are listed below.

Minors

Students may also pursue minors in most of the major studies areas offered by Pacific Christian College, exclusive of contracts. The minor is designed to supplement a student's major field of study by providing an additional area of concentration. Each minor is comprised of 21 units of study, typically with a minimum of 12 upper division units. With the guidance of an appropriate faculty advisor in the minor field, a student may declare a minor by completing and submitting a "Petition to Declare a Minor" form available from the Registrar's Office.
